Abstract

The utility model relates to an environment-friendly weeding and degradable plastic film which comprises a light transmitting part (1) in the middle and light blocking parts (2) on two sides; the plastic film is 0.005-0.02 mm in thickness and 35-800 cm in width; the plastic film is formed by evenly matching linear low density polyethylene LLDPE7042 and degradable raw materials (3); the light blocking parts (2) are also added with black masterbatch or green masterbatch used as the weeding raw material, so as to prevent the light from being transmitted or filter the light that is beneficial to the growth of plants; and the light transmitting part (1) of the plastic film is 10-30 cm in width. As the light transmitting part of the plastic film is covered at the crop planting position, the effect for transplanting crops, various vegetables, tobaccos and cotton is good, and for the direct seeding crops such as corn and beans, the hole punching and dot seeding after land film mulching are favorable for seedling emergence; and when being used for sugarcane cultivation, the plastic film is tightly attached to the soil surface, so as to be favorable for emergence of young seedlings.

Description

A kind of environmentally friendly weeding degradable mulch film
Technical field
The utility model relates to polymeric material field and environmental protection type agricultural technical field, especially a kind of environmentally friendly weeding degradable mulch film.
Background technology
Plastic film mulching cultivation has increased substantially crop yield and quality, the external ground film thickness general thickness of producing is 0.011-0.015mm, for saving the plastic mulching cost, China's mulch film thickness calibration is in about 0.008mm, but the long-term use of mocromembrane has caused the significantly underproduction of a large amount of residual and crops.According to research reports, the residual wheat yield 9%-26% that causes of mulch film, corn underproduction 11%-23%, cotton underproduction 10%-15%, soybean underproduction 5.5%-9.0%, vegetables underproduction 14.6%-59.2%.In production in the urgent need to the mulch film of environment-friendly type.In the production process of crops, the use of weed killer herbicide has significantly improved agricultural economy efficient.Along with the dependence of agricultural production weed killer herbicide constantly increases, weed killer herbicide constantly increases in the residual quantity in farmland, and soil environment has been caused destruction in various degree, needs environmentally friendly weeding technology in production.
In the situation that the agricultural workforce is day by day in short supply, the conventional agriculture of intensive cultivation is difficult to continue, and agricultural mechanization, disposable agrotechnique will be the trend of the future of agriculture technical development.And the mulch film with degradation function and Physical weeding will be that the elimination mulch film is residual, reduce agricultural production and move back weed killer herbicide dependence, a kind of effective ways of labor savings.
Degradative plastic film has had a large amount of research and application, and main Types has photodegradation film, Biodegradable mulch, light/life degradative plastic film, and its pluses and minuses are respectively arranged.The photodegradation film speed difference of degrading under Different climate is larger, and the Biodegradable mulch cost is higher.Use at present the weed removal mulch film that contains weed killer herbicide can bring the residual of weed killer herbicide, and bring growth in various degree to poison to crop.
Summary of the invention
The utility model provides a kind of environmentally friendly weeding degradable mulch film, and it is a kind of environmentally friendly degradative plastic film that relies on the physical method weeding, can effectively solve the problem of above-mentioned existence.
The utility model is achieved through the following technical solutions its purpose:
A kind of environmentally friendly weeding degradable mulch film is characterized in that, mulch film is made of the light transmission part (1) of centre and the light-blocking part (2) of both sides; Ground film thickness 0.005-0.02mm, width 35-800cm.
As the preferred technical scheme of the utility model:
Described mulch film is that LLDPE LLDPE7042 formed with even cooperation of degraded raw material (3); Described degraded raw material (3) is manganese stearate or cerium stearate light heat sensitizer.
Described light-blocking part (2) also adds as the black agglomerate of weeding raw material or green master batch, to stop light to pass through or to filter the effective light of plant growth.
Described mulch film light transmission part (1) width is 10-30cm.
This mulch film that the utility model provides is recommended in spring, summer, autumn and covers and use, and the light transmission part of film covers the crop-planting place.Good for transplanting the various vegetables of crop, tobacco, cotton texts.Seed sowing crop such as corn, beans etc., after the soil overlay film, the punching program request is conducive to emerge; When being used for cultivation of sugar cane, plastic mulching should be close to the soil table, is conducive to seedling puncture rupture of membranes and is unearthed.

Embodiment
Light transmission part 1: add micro liquid paraffin in graininess LLDPE LLDPE 7042, and add light heat sensitizer cerium stearate and manganese stearate as degraded raw material 3, utilize the abundant mixing of screw batch mixer, by the inflation film manufacturing machine production of two extruders.
Light-blocking part 2: add black agglomerate and micro liquid paraffin in graininess LLDPE LLDPE 7042, after preliminary the mixing, add light heat sensitizer cerium stearate and manganese stearate as degraded raw material 3, utilize the abundant mixing of screw batch mixer, by the inflation film manufacturing machine production of two extruders.
Light transmission part and light-blocking part are connected as one, with mulch film rolling, packing.In the low latitudes zone use of height above sea level 800-1400m, effectively the cover time is 90-110 days, and compared with the control, the weeds control rate is more than 95%.
